The richest man in the country used beggars for black money transactions. Accounts were opened in their names, and money was exchanged through them, and no one knew about this. But a clever beggar found out about this and ran away. On the one hand, he had 10 million in his account. On the other hand, goons were roaming around the city looking for him. What will the curse of money ultimately bring? To know, let's explain the movie Kubera.
